The 65301 housing market is somewhat competitive. The median sale price of a home in 65301 was $170K last month, up 0.6%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in 65301 is $110, up 22.8% since last year.
In March 2024, 65301 home prices were up 0.6%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$170K. On average, homes in 65301 sell after 34 days on the market compared to 32 days last year. There were 79 homes sold in March this year, down from 102 last year.

Flood Factor
65301 has a minor risk of flooding. 886 properties in 65301 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 7% of all properties in 65301.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

Fire Factor
65301 has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 8,441 properties in 65301 that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 47% of all properties in 65301.
